Red Leaf, Broomfield, CO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Red Leaf?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Red Leaf Studio Apartments | $1,663 | $1,430 | $2,145 |
| Red Leaf 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,793 | $995 | $3,168 |
| Red Leaf 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,258 | $1,200 | $6,403 |
| Red Leaf 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,965 | $1,690 | $9,027 |
| Red Leaf 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,995 | $2,995 | $2,995 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Red Leaf
How much are Studio apartments in Red Leaf?
There are currently 18 Studio Apartments in Red Leaf with rent ranges from $1,430 to $2,145 with an average price of $1,663.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Red Leaf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Red Leaf ranges from $995 to $3,168 with an average monthly rent of $1,793.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Red Leaf c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Red Leaf range from $1,200 to $6,403.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,258.
How expensive are Red Leaf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 27 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Red Leaf on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,690 to $9,027 - averaging $2,965 for the location.
